Anexinet Acquires Light Networks
August 12, 2021
Anexinet Corporation, a Mill Point Capital portfolio company, has agreed to acquire Light Networks, an Atlanta-based provider of UCaaS, CCaaS and network/telecom solutions. The add-on expands Anexinet’s contact center, collaboration and networking capabilities while deepening its footprint in the U.S. Southeast.
